Rather dark ruby red colour. Pure nose with some evolution, red and black currant notes with mild oak, tobacco and fine spices. A rather dense palate, still a youthful texture, classically built with a tannic richness in an age worthy style, a fresh backbone, darker fruit flavours and fine length.
